The Evolution of Trikes


Historically, tricycles were seen as toys for toddlers, giving way to the traditional two-wheeled bicycle as children reached school age. However, the perception of tricycles has changed significantly in recent years. Manufacturers have recognized that older kids are seeking adventure, stability, and comfort that traditional bikes may not provide. Thus, trikes for big kids have been redesigned with enhanced features, an appealing aesthetic, and a focus on durability.


Many factories are investing in advanced technology and materials to innovate these products. Manufacturers utilize lightweight yet strong materials like aluminum and reinforced plastics, ensuring that the trikes remain easy to handle, safe, and resistant to wear and tear. Moreover, these bikes often come equipped with features such as adjustable seats, larger wheels for improved stability, and even variations that allow for electric assistance.


Features of Modern Trikes


Modern trikes for big kids boast an array of features catering to older children’s needs. Firstly, size matters; these trikes are built to accommodate larger frames and weights. Many designs offer adjustable components, allowing the trike to grow with the child. Safety is also a top priority; trikes are engineered with lower centers of gravity to prevent tipping during sharp turns, and they often include robust braking systems.

Beyond functionality, aesthetics play a significant role in attracting the older demographic. Factories are producing trikes in vibrant colors and trendy designs, incorporating elements that resonate with their target audience, such as sleek handlebars and comfortable seating. The customization of trikes is also a growing trend, with options for personalized decals and accessories.


The Benefits of Triking for Older Kids


Triking is not just fun; it comes with a wealth of benefits for older kids. Riding trikes can improve balance, coordination, and physical fitness while providing an excellent way to socialize with friends. They offer a unique blend of exercise and play that keeps older kids engaged outdoors, an essential counter to the increasing screen time among youth.


Additionally, trikes provide a safer alternative for kids who may not yet be ready for a two-wheeled bike. The stability of three wheels allows for a more relaxed ride, encouraging self-confidence in maneuvering through neighborhoods or parks.
